Discover Dixie's Cup Cafe

If you ever find yourself driving through Pinckneyville and craving a no-frills, home-style breakfast, Dixie's Cup Cafe at 705 S Main St, Pinckneyville, IL 62274, United States, is the kind of spot you’ll be glad you didn’t pass by. It’s the sort of diner where the coffee keeps flowing, the grill is always sizzling, and regulars greet each other by name before they even open a menu.

I stopped in on a Saturday morning during a road trip across southern Illinois, and within minutes it felt less like a restaurant and more like a community gathering place. The dining room isn’t flashy, but that’s part of its charm. Booths fill up quickly, especially around brunch hours, and the hum of conversation blends with the clatter of plates coming out of the kitchen. The menu leans heavily into classic American comfort food. Think fluffy pancakes, golden hash browns, biscuits smothered in sausage gravy, and eggs cooked exactly how you ask for them. I ordered a traditional farmer’s breakfast-two eggs over easy, crispy bacon, toast, and a side of hash browns. The eggs had perfectly set whites and runny yolks, which, if you’ve ever worked a brunch shift or cooked professionally like I have, you know requires timing and attention. The hash browns were crisp on the outside and tender inside, showing that they were cooked on a properly heated flat-top rather than rushed.

What stands out is consistency. In small-town diners, that can make or break a reputation. A local I spoke with mentioned she’s been coming here every week for years, always ordering the same omelet. She said it tastes the same every time-light, well-seasoned, never overcooked. Consistency like that doesn’t happen by accident; it comes from a kitchen team that follows clear prep routines and understands portion control. Lunch is equally satisfying. Burgers come out juicy and well-seared, sandwiches are stacked generously, and daily specials often feature hearty plates like meatloaf or fried chicken with mashed potatoes. The portions are generous without feeling wasteful. If you’re someone who appreciates value, this place delivers. Prices are reasonable, especially compared to larger chain restaurants, and that affordability makes it accessible for families and seniors alike.

Online reviews frequently highlight the welcoming staff and the quick turnaround time for orders, even during busy hours. That matches my experience. Despite a nearly full house, our food arrived promptly, and refills were offered before we had to ask. Service like that reflects strong front-of-house coordination-servers who communicate clearly with the kitchen and manage their sections efficiently.

There are, of course, limitations. The menu doesn’t cater heavily to specialized diets-if you’re looking for extensive vegan or gluten-free options, choices may be limited. However, staff members are usually willing to accommodate simple requests when possible. It’s always wise to ask about ingredients if you have dietary restrictions.

All in all, this is the kind of cafe where comfort food, reliable service, and genuine small-town warmth come together naturally. Whether you’re a traveler passing through or a local looking for a dependable breakfast spot, the experience feels honest and grounded-exactly what you hope for in a neighborhood diner.
